OmniSciDB  72c90bc290
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ros Groups Pages
ResultSet Member List

This is the complete list of members for ResultSet, including all inherited members.

addCompilationQueueTime(const int64_t compilation_queue_time)ResultSet
advanceCursorToNextEntry(ResultSetRowIterator &iter) const ResultSetprivate
advanceCursorToNextEntry() const ResultSetprivate
allocateStorage() const ResultSet
allocateStorage(int8_t *, const std::vector< int64_t > &, std::shared_ptr< VarlenOutputInfo >=nullptr) const ResultSet
allocateStorage(const std::vector< int64_t > &) const ResultSet
append(ResultSet &that)ResultSet
appended_storage_ResultSetprivate
ApproxQuantileBuffers typedefResultSetprivate
areAnyColumnsLazyFetched() const ResultSetinline
baselineSort(const std::list< Analyzer::OrderEntry > &order_entries, const size_t top_n, const ExecutorDeviceType device_type, const Executor *executor)ResultSetprivate
binSearchRowCount() const ResultSetprivate
block_size_ResultSetprivate
cached_ResultSetprivate
cached_row_count_ResultSetmutableprivate
calculateQuantile(quantile::TDigest *const t_digest)ResultSetstatic
can_use_speculative_top_n_sortResultSetprivate
canUseFastBaselineSort(const std::list< Analyzer::OrderEntry > &order_entries, const size_t top_n)ResultSetprivate
canUseSpeculativeTopNSort() const ResultSetinline
checkSlotUsesFlatBufferFormat(const size_t slot_idx) const ResultSetinline
chunk_iters_ResultSetprivate
chunks_ResultSetprivate
clearPermutation()ResultSetinline
col_buffers_ResultSetprivate
colCount() const ResultSet
ColumnarResults classResultSetfriend
consistent_frag_sizes_ResultSetprivate
convertToScalarTargetValue(SQLTypeInfo const &, bool const translate_strings, int64_t const val) const ResultSet
copy()ResultSet
copyColumnIntoBuffer(const size_t column_idx, int8_t *output_buffer, const size_t output_buffer_size) const ResultSet
create_active_buffer_set(CountDistinctSet &count_distinct_active_buffer_set) const ResultSetprivate
createComparator(const std::list< Analyzer::OrderEntry > &order_entries, const PermutationView permutation, const Executor *executor, const bool single_threaded)ResultSetinlineprivate
crt_row_buff_idx_ResultSetmutableprivate
data_mgr_ResultSetprivate
definitelyHasNoRows() const ResultSet
device_estimator_buffer_ResultSetprivate
device_id_ResultSetprivate
device_type_ResultSetprivate
didOutputColumnar() const ResultSetinline
doBaselineSort(const ExecutorDeviceType device_type, const std::list< Analyzer::OrderEntry > &order_entries, const size_t top_n, const Executor *executor)ResultSetprivate
drop_first_ResultSetprivate
dropFirstN(const size_t n)ResultSet
eachCellInColumn(RowIterationState &, CellCallback const &)ResultSet
entryCount() const ResultSet
estimator_ResultSetprivate
explanation_ResultSetprivate
fetched_so_far_ResultSetmutableprivate
fillOneEntry(const std::vector< int64_t > &entry)ResultSetinline
findStorage(const size_t entry_idx) const ResultSetprivate
fixupCountDistinctPointers()ResultSetprivate
fixupQueryMemoryDescriptor(const QueryMemoryDescriptor &)ResultSetstatic
for_validation_only_ResultSetprivate
frag_offsets_ResultSetprivate
geo_return_type_ResultSetmutableprivate
GeoReturnType enum nameResultSet
getBlockSize() const ResultSetinline
getBufferSizeBytes(const ExecutorDeviceType device_type) const ResultSet
getColType(const size_t col_idx) const ResultSet
getColumnarBaselineE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Setprivate
getColumnarBaselineE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Set
getColumnarBuffer(size_t column_idx) const ResultSet
getColumnarBufferSize(size_t column_idx) const ResultSet
getColumnarPerfectHashE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Setprivate
getColumnarPerfectHashE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Set
getColumnFrag(const size_t storge_idx, const size_t col_logical_idx, int64_t &global_idx) const ResultSetprivate
getCurrentRowBufferIndex() const ResultSet
getDataManager() const ResultSetprivate
getDeviceEstimatorBuffer() const ResultSet
getDeviceId() const ResultSet
getDeviceType() const ResultSet
getDistinctBufferRefFromBufferRowwise(int8_t *rowwise_target_ptr, const TargetInfo &target_info) const ResultSetprivate
getE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Set
getE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Set
getExecTime() const ResultSetinline
getExecutor() const ResultSetinline
getExplanation() const ResultSetinline
getGeoReturnType() const ResultSetinline
getGpuCount() const ResultSetprivate
getGridSize() const ResultSetinline
getHostEstimatorBuffer() const ResultSet
getInputTableKeys() const ResultSetinline
getLazyFetchInfo() const ResultSetinline
getLimit() const ResultSet
getNDVEstimator() const ResultSet
getNextRow(const bool translate_strings, const bool decimal_to_double) const ResultSet
getNextRowImpl(const bool translate_strings, const bool decimal_to_double) const ResultSetprivate
getNextRowUnlocked(const bool translate_strings, const bool decimal_to_double) const ResultSetprivate
getNumColumnsLazyFetched() const ResultSetinline
getOneColRow(const size_t index) const ResultSet
getPaddedSlotWidthBytes(const size_t slot_idx) const ResultSetinline
getPermutationBuffer() const ResultSet
getQueryDescriptionType() const ResultSetinline
getQueryMemDesc() const ResultSet
getQueryPlanHash()ResultSetinline
getQueueTime() const ResultSet
getRenderTime() const ResultSet
getRowAt(const size_t index) const ResultSet
getRowAt(const size_t row_idx, const size_t col_idx, const bool translate_strings, const bool decimal_to_double=true) const ResultSet
getRowAt(const size_t index, const bool translate_strings, const bool decimal_to_double, const bool fixup_count_distinct_pointers, const std::vector< bool > &targets_to_skip={}) const ResultSetprivate
getRowAtNoTranslations(const size_t index, const std::vector< bool > &targets_to_skip={}) const ResultSet
getRowSetMemOwner() const ResultSetinline
getRowWiseBaselineE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Setprivate
getRowWiseBaselineE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Set
getRowWisePerfectHashE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Setprivate
getRowWisePerfectHashEntryAt(const size_t row_idx, const size_t target_idx, const size_t slot_idx) const ResultSet
getSingleSlotTargetBitmap() const ResultSet
getSlotIndicesForTargetIndices() const ResultSet
getStorage() const ResultSet
getStorageIndex(const size_t entry_idx) const ResultSetprivate
getString(SQLTypeInfo const &, int64_t const ival) const ResultSet
getStringDictionaryPayloadCopy(const shared::StringDictKey &dict_key) const ResultSet
getStringDictionaryProxy(const shared::StringDictKey &dict_key) const ResultSet
getSupportedSingleSlotTargetBitmap() const ResultSet
getTableFunctionChunkStats(const size_t target_idx) const ResultSet
getTargetInfos() const ResultSet
getTargetInitVals() const ResultSet
getTargetMetaInfo()ResultSetinline
getTargetValueFromBufferColwise(const int8_t *col_ptr, const int8_t *keys_ptr, const QueryMemoryDescriptor &query_mem_desc, const size_t local_entry_idx, const size_t global_entry_idx, const TargetInfo &target_info, const size_t target_logical_idx, const size_t slot_idx, const bool translate_strings, const bool decimal_to_double) const ResultSetprivate
getTargetValueFromBufferRowwise(int8_t *rowwise_target_ptr, int8_t *keys_ptr, const size_t entry_buff_idx, const TargetInfo &target_info, const size_t target_logical_idx, const size_t slot_idx, const bool translate_strings, const bool decimal_to_double, const bool fixup_count_distinct_pointers) const ResultSetprivate
getThreadIdx() const ResultSet
getUniqueStringsForDictEncodedTargetCol(const size_t col_idx) const ResultSet
getVarlenOrderEntry(const int64_t str_ptr, const size_t str_len) const ResultSetprivate
getVarlenOutputInfo(const size_t entry_idx) const ResultSetprivate
grid_size_ResultSetprivate
hasValidBuffer() const ResultSetinline
holdChunkIterators(const std::shared_ptr< std::list< ChunkIter >> chunk_iters)ResultSetinline
holdChunks(const std::list< std::shared_ptr< Chunk_NS::Chunk >> &chunks)ResultSetinline
holdLiterals(std::vector< int8_t > &literal_buff)ResultSetinline
host_estimator_buffer_ResultSetmutableprivate
initializeStorage() const ResultSet
initPermutationBuffer(PermutationView permutation, PermutationIdx const begin, PermutationIdx const end) const ResultSetprivate
initStatus()ResultSetinline
input_table_keys_ResultSetprivate
invalidateCachedRowCount() const ResultSet
invalidateResultSetChunks()ResultSetinline
isCached() const ResultSetinline
isDirectColumnarConversionPossible() const ResultSet
isEmpty() const ResultSet
isEstimator() const ResultSetinline
isExplain() const ResultSet
isGeoColOnGpu(const size_t col_idx) const ResultSet
isLessThan(SQLTypeInfo const &, int64_t const lhs, int64_t const rhs) const ResultSet
isNull(const SQLTypeInfo &ti, const InternalTargetValue &val, const bool float_argument_input)ResultSetprivatestatic
isNullIval(SQLTypeInfo const &, bool const translate_strings, int64_t const ival)ResultSetstatic
isPermutationBufferEmpty() const ResultSetinline
isRowAtEmpty(const size_t index) const ResultSet
isTruncated() const ResultSet
isValidationOnlyRes() const ResultSet
isZeroCopyColumnarConversionPossible(size_t column_idx) const ResultSet
just_explain_ResultSetprivate
keep_first_ResultSetprivate
keepFirstN(const size_t n)ResultSet
lazy_fetch_info_ResultSetprivate
lazyReadInt(const int64_t ival, const size_t target_logical_idx, const StorageLookupResult &storage_lookup_result) const ResultSetprivate
literal_buffers_ResultSetprivate
makeGeoTargetValue(const int8_t *geo_target_ptr, const size_t slot_idx, const TargetInfo &target_info, const size_t target_logical_idx, const size_t entry_buff_idx) const ResultSetprivate
makeStringTargetValue(SQLTypeInfo const &chosen_type, bool const translate_strings, int64_t const ival) const ResultSetprivate
makeTargetValue(const int8_t *ptr, const int8_t compact_sz, const TargetInfo &target_info, const size_t target_logical_idx, const bool translate_strings, const bool decimal_to_double, const size_t entry_buff_idx) const ResultSetprivate
makeVarlenTargetValue(const int8_t *ptr1, const int8_t compact_sz1, const int8_t *ptr2, const int8_t compact_sz2, const TargetInfo &target_info, const size_t target_logical_idx, const bool translate_strings, const size_t entry_buff_idx) const ResultSetprivate
ModeBuffers typedefResultSetprivate
moveToBegin() const ResultSet
nullScalarTargetValue(SQLTypeInfo const &, bool const translate_strings)ResultSetstatic
parallelRowCount() const ResultSetprivate
parallelTop(const std::list< Analyzer::OrderEntry > &order_entries, const size_t top_n, const Executor *executor)ResultSetprivate
permutation_ResultSetprivate
query_exec_time_ResultSetprivate
query_mem_desc_ResultSetprivate
query_plan_ResultSetprivate
radixSortOnCpu(const std::list< Analyzer::OrderEntry > &order_entries) const ResultSetprivate
radixSortOnGpu(const std::list< Analyzer::OrderEntry > &order_entries) const ResultSetprivate
ResultSet(const std::vector< TargetInfo > &targets, const ExecutorDeviceType device_type, const QueryMemoryDescriptor &query_mem_desc, const std::shared_ptr< RowSetMemoryOwner > row_set_mem_owner, const unsigned block_size, const unsigned grid_size)ResultSet
ResultSet(const std::vector< TargetInfo > &targets, const std::vector< ColumnLazyFetchInfo > &lazy_fetch_info, const std::vector< std::vector< const int8_t * >> &col_buffers, const std::vector< std::vector< int64_t >> &frag_offsets, const std::vector< int64_t > &consistent_frag_sizes, const ExecutorDeviceType device_type, const int device_id, const int thread_idx, const QueryMemoryDescriptor &query_mem_desc, const std::shared_ptr< RowSetMemoryOwner > row_set_mem_owner, const unsigned block_size, const unsigned grid_size)ResultSet
ResultSet(const std::shared_ptr< const Analyzer::Estimator >, const ExecutorDeviceType device_type, const int device_id, Data_Namespace::DataMgr *data_mgr)ResultSet
ResultSet(const std::string &explanation)ResultSet
ResultSet(int64_t queue_time_ms, int64_t render_time_ms, const std::shared_ptr< RowSetMemoryOwner > row_set_mem_owner)ResultSet
ResultSetBuilderResultSet
ResultSetManager classResultSetfriend
ResultSetRowIterator classResultSetfriend
row_iteration_mutex_ResultSetmutableprivate
row_set_mem_owner_ResultSetprivate
rowCount(const bool force_parallel=false) const ResultSet
rowCountImpl(const bool force_parallel) const ResultSetprivate
rowIterator(size_t from_logical_index, bool translate_strings, bool decimal_to_double) const ResultSetinline
rowIterator(bool translate_strings, bool decimal_to_double) const ResultSetinline
separate_varlen_storage_valid_ResultSetprivate
serialize(TSerializedRows &serialized_rows) const ResultSet
serializeCountDistinctColumns(TSerializedRows &) const ResultSetprivate
serialized_varlen_buffer_ResultSetprivate
SerializedVarlenBufferStorage typedefResultSetprivate
serializeProjection(TSerializedRows &serialized_rows) const ResultSetprivate
serializeVarlenAggColumn(int8_t *buf, std::vector< std::string > &varlen_bufer) const ResultSetprivate
setCached(bool val)ResultSetinline
setCachedRowCount(const size_t row_count) const ResultSet
setExecTime(const long exec_time)ResultSetinline
setGeoReturnType(const GeoReturnType val)ResultSetinline
setInputTableKeys(std::unordered_set< size_t > &&intput_table_keys)ResultSetinline
setKernelQueueTime(const int64_t kernel_queue_time)ResultSet
setQueryPlanHash(const QueryPlanHash query_plan)ResultSetinline
setQueueTime(const int64_t queue_time)ResultSet
setSeparateVarlenStorageValid(const bool val)ResultSetinline
setTargetMetaInfo(const std::vector< TargetMetaInfo > &target_meta_info)ResultSetinline
setUseSpeculativeTopNSort(bool value)ResultSetinline
setValidationOnlyRes()ResultSet
sort(const std::list< Analyzer::OrderEntry > &order_entries, size_t top_n, const ExecutorDeviceType device_type, const Executor *executor)ResultSet
storage_ResultSetmutableprivate
summaryToString() const ResultSet
syncEstimatorBuffer() const ResultSet
target_meta_info_ResultSetprivate
targets_ResultSetprivate
thread_idx_ResultSetprivate
timings_ResultSetprivate
topPermutation(PermutationView, const size_t n, const Comparator &)ResultSetprivatestatic
toString() const ResultSetinline
translateDictEncodedColumns(std::vector< TargetInfo > const &, size_t const start_idx)ResultSet
unserialize(const TSerializedRows &serialized_rows, const Executor *)ResultSetstatic
unserializeCountDistinctColumns(const TSerializedRows &)ResultSetprivate
updateStorageEntryCount(const size_t new_entry_count)ResultSetinline
~ResultSet()ResultSet